Communicating technology
The ability to understand technology is one thing, but the ability to communicate why it's interesting or important is another. If you're a technologist it requires you to sit outside your area of expertise (your default mode) and to see things through the eyes of the people you're writing for. If you're not from a technology background the job is probably harder because in order to be accurate you need to know where not to compromise. You need to have enough knowledge of and respect for the way science is done to stay on the right side of the boundary between fact and fiction—getting the balance right is actually quite a difficult thing.
